Subject : Help weaning a 13-mth-old
Hi everyone, my daughter's 13mths old and LOVVVVES her breastmilk drinks! She is feeding a min of 4 times in 24 hours (usually dont feed her between 7pm-5am during the night). But sometimes she feeds more when she won't calm down or take cows milk or water or antyhing.
I would like to wean her slightly so she's only feedin in the morning and before bed (sooo 5-6am and 6-7pm ish)
Has anyone done this with a fairly clingy bfed baby? I originalyl wanted to do baby-led weaning but can't see her dropping feeds herself anytime soon and would like to fully wean b4 sheis 2!!!1

I recently watched an episode of super nanny on 4od with a three year old where in three days they went from wenever she wanted bf to none at all. I know your little one is younger so obviously take more time over it but i think you just have to stay strong (like most things when you want to change a childs rountine) and preapre yourself for a few bad days at the feed you cut out and then once she's settled to 3 feeds do it again so you only have the 2.
